The term "transgender" refers to individuals whose gender identity does not align with the sex they were assigned at birth. Transgender people may identify as male, female, or non-binary, and may choose to express their gender through various means, such as hormone therapy, surgery, or changes in dress and behavior. The transgender community encompasses a diverse range of individuals, including those who identify as trans men, trans women, non-binary, genderqueer, and gender non-conforming. The concept of intersectionality, coined by Kimberlé Crenshaw, highlights the multiple forms of oppression faced by individuals, including racism, sexism, homophobia, transphobia, and classism. The transgender community is particularly vulnerable to intersectional oppression, with many individuals experiencing multiple forms of marginalization.
